在当今的数字时代,以太坊作为一种开源的区块链平台,其应用不断扩展。用户在进行交易、参与智能合约等活动时,常常需要通过钱包与以太坊节点进行通信。理解这一过程不仅可以提升用户体验,还能增加对区块链技术的全面认识。本篇文章将深入探讨钱包与以太坊节点的通信机制,包括其工作原理、主要组件以及如何这一过程,同时我们还将解答常见问题,提供实用建议。
以太坊钱包主要用于存储以太币(ETH)及各种基于以太坊的代币,并提供发送、接收、管理资产的功能。钱包本质上是一种用户身份的代表,允许用户与区块链进行交互。以太坊钱包可以分为热钱包和冷钱包两种类型:
以太坊网络是一个由众多节点构成的去中心化网络。节点的基本功能包括维护区块链数据、验证交易、执行智能合约和传播信息等。与钱包的通信主要依赖于节点,其工作方式如下:
钱包与以太坊节点之间的通信可以分为几个关键步骤:
以上步骤的成功与否完全依赖于网络的稳定性及节点的性能,这也是加强钱包与节点间通信的重要考虑因素。
为了确保钱包与以太坊节点之间的高效通信,用户可以考虑以下几个方面:
以太坊节点是区块链网络的基础,每个节点都维护着以太坊区块链的副本,并承担着特定的任务。这些节点可以分为全节点与轻节点:
节点的工作原理依赖于以太坊的共识机制(如工作量证明或权益证明),节点相互之间通过P2P网络进行通信,确保数据一致性和安全性。节点也负责处理网络中的交易,以及执行智能合约。自然,全节点的验证能力更强,但对存储和带宽的要求也更高。
私钥是用户访问其以太坊资产的核心,它需要被妥善保管以避免资产的丢失。钱包在保护私钥方面通常采用以下策略:
用户也应定期更新密码,使用复杂的密码组合,并备份私钥和恢复种子词,通过这些措施有效提升账户的安全性。
是的,钱包与以太坊节点的连接质量会显著影响交易的速度。以下因素决定了交易的处理速度:
因此,用户在选择节点时应考虑其响应速度和网络延迟,必要时可以使用速度更快的节点服务,以提高交易的处理速度。
选择一个合适的以太坊节点能够显著提升用户体验,以下是一些选择节点时的考量要素:
结论是,用户在选择节点时,最好综合考虑多重因素,包括节点的性能、稳定性和地理位置,以确保最佳的通信体验。
去中心化应用(DApp)通过与以太坊钱包的连接来实现与区块链的互动。一般流程如下:
这种交互模式确保了DApp能够安全地操作用户资产,遵循去中心化原则,有效减少风险。此外,用户在使用DApp时,应选择信誉好的应用,避免与恶意软件交互。
在以太坊网络中,安全性是用户关注的重点。以下是评估节点安全性的一些建议:
通过这些评估指标,用户可以有效筛选出更为安全的以太坊节点,保障自己的资金和信息安全。
总之,钱包与以太坊节点的有效通信是实现安全交易、参与智能合约和使用DApp等活动的基础。无论是用户选择钱包、节点,还是在与以太坊网络进行交互时,了解这些流程和注意事项,都是非常重要的。希望这篇文章能够帮助用户更好地理解这一过程,并在使用过程中获得更优质的体验。